Re: How do I set up an aircraft partnership???

We just went through setting up the partnership last winter. We have 5 owners on the CofR. If the a/c is in your name then make a bill of sale indicating how much in % of the a/c goes to the new owner(s) for whatever amount, TC does not mind if you show $1.00. Re: COPA Insurance

WC, if you borrow the same a/c over and over, the owner can add you on the approved pilot schedule. Subject to your experience level, it may or may not be an added cost.
The insurance premium is based on the lowest experienced pilot in the group. We have 1 non-owner pilot added to the schedule.
